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
992340 707979813 456 2264118646 55
9516974 13230172583 5064438935
9516974 13230172583 5064438935
724641 287661 6941670875
All about undefined
Interested in learning more?
9516974 13230172583 5064438935
724641 287661 6941670875
See more
639 888775
3513891880 701747203 1134672
See more
87435106 471089611 77859586
401990555 03 65966065
See more